Elon Musk gives his verdict on the existence of aliens
Elon Musk has shared his thoughts on whether aliens really exist out there in the universe. The 52-year-old billionaire is CEO of SpaceX, which manufactures and launches rockets into space with the "goal of enabling people to live on other planets," and now he's given his take on whether there is life beyond Earth. Musk appeared via video link at the International Astronautical Congress in Baku, Azerbaijan on Thursday (October 5) where his ambition to launch his Starship spacecraft to Mars was discussed, along with what future endeavours into space will look like. While aliens were also mentioned, Musk said he has seen "no evidence" they exist. "People often ask me if I’ve seen any evidence of aliens and I unfortunately have seen no evidence of aliens yet," Musk said. "We are the aliens, as far as I can tell." He added: "And I think if anyone would know, it would probably be me, and I’ve not seen any evidence of aliens. "So, what that perhaps suggests is that this tiny candle of consciousness that is humanity is all that exists in a vast darkness, and we should do everything we can to ensure that the candle does not go out." It's not the first time Musk has discussed this topic as he shared a similar opinion during an interview in April with with then-Fox News host Tucker Carlson. However, he added that if knew aliens were real he would tweet this information out to the world. "I'm, you know, very familiar with space stuff," he said. "I’ve seen no evidence of aliens. I would immediately tweet it out. "That’d be probably the top tweet of all time. 'We found one, guys!' It's the jackpot with some 8billion likes." Definitely worth keeping an eye on Musk's tweets then, you know, just in case... Meanwhile, the business magnate has claimed he is in fact an alien himself. Celtic boss Ange Postecoglou named manager of the year at PFA Scotland Awards
Celtic boss Ange Postecoglou and striker Kyogo Furuhashi have enjoyed a double success at the PFA Scotland Awards. Postecoglou was named Manager of the Year by his peers at the ceremony on Sunday evening, during which a special merit award went to former St Mirren, Aberdeen and Manchester United manager Sir Alex Ferguson. The Australian was honoured after guiding his club to back-to-back top-flight titles as they chase a domestic treble. He saw off competition from fellow Premiership boss Stephen Robinson of St Mirren, Dunfermline’s James McPake and Stirling Albion’s Darren Young. Kyogo took the cinch Premiership Player of the Year title after scoring 30 goals in all competitions, 24 of them in the league to sit at the top of the charts. He was one of three Bhoys men nominated along with Japanese team-mate Reo Hatate and last season’s winner Callum McGregor after the club surged to a second successive title, with Motherwell striker Kevin van Veen completing the shortlist. In addition, Celtic frontman Jota claimed the Goal of the Season prize for his sublime chip in the 4-0 home victory over Old Firm rivals Rangers in September. The Ibrox club’s midfielder Malik Tillman, who has scored 10 league goals this season, was named Young Player of the Year. Tillman was nominated along with Celtic duo Liel Abada – last year’s winner – and Matt O’Riley joined by Rangers midfielder Malik Tillman and Albion Rovers’ Charlie Reilly, who scored 24 goals despite the Cliftonhill side finishing bottom of League Two.
